Experience

Dr. Usher's areas of interest include econometrics, finance, international trade, micro-economic theory and risk management. He served as a staff economist at the Federal Reserve Bank of New York for several years where he specialized in the German economy and international bond and money markets. As a Teaching Fellow at the University of Michigan, Dr. Usher taught principles of economics and econometrics. He taught introductory economics courses at Rockland Community College and principles of money, banking and financial markets as adjunct faculty at SUNY.

After several years as an executive in the publishing industry, Dr. Usher joined NERA, where he worked for eleven years on a wide variety of assignments with emphasis on financial issues. He has expertise in the insurance and reinsurance industries, derivative securities, fixed income securities, securities class actions, broker dealer disputes, valuations, damage estimation, investment banking, transfer pricing, antitrust, and enterprise risk management. Dr. Usher has testified in federal court and at broker/dealer arbitrations, has submitted affidavit testimony in federal district court and before the Delaware Chancery Court and has given expert depositions.

In 2001 Dr. Usher became a NERA Special Consultant.
